Clinical research is one of the fastest-growing segments of the biotechnology and healthcare industries. It plays a critical role in the development of new medicines, vaccines, medical devices, and treatment procedures. Before any new therapy reaches patients, it must undergo rigorous clinical testing to ensure safety, effectiveness, and regulatory compliance. As pharmaceutical companies, biotechnology firms, contract research organizations, and healthcare institutions continue investing in medical innovation, the demand for clinical research professionals is increasing worldwide.

1. Clinical Research Associate (CRA)

Clinical Research Associates monitor clinical trials and ensure that studies follow approved protocols and regulatory requirements.
Key responsibilities include:
- Monitoring research sites
- Verifying clinical data
- Ensuring regulatory compliance
- Supporting investigators
- Preparing study reports
This is one of the most popular entry-level and mid-level clinical research careers.
2. Clinical Research Coordinator
Clinical Research Coordinators manage day-to-day clinical trial activities at hospitals, research centers, and healthcare facilities.
Responsibilities include:
- Coordinating participant visits
- Maintaining study records
- Managing research documentation
- Supporting trial operations
- Communicating with research teams
This role is essential for smooth clinical trial execution.

5. Pharmacovigilance Associate
Pharmacovigilance professionals monitor the safety of drugs and medical products after approval and during clinical trials.
Key responsibilities include:
- Evaluating adverse event reports
- Monitoring drug safety data
- Preparing safety documentation
- Supporting regulatory compliance
- Contributing to patient safety initiatives
Drug safety remains a major focus within the healthcare industry.
6. Regulatory Affairs Associate
Regulatory Affairs Associates help organizations comply with healthcare regulations and obtain product approvals.
Their work involves:
- Preparing regulatory submissions
- Reviewing compliance requirements
- Managing documentation
- Coordinating with authorities
- Supporting approval processes
Regulatory expertise is highly valued in biotechnology and pharmaceutical sectors.

8. Medical Writer
Medical Writers create scientific and regulatory documents used in clinical research and healthcare communication.
Key duties include:
- Preparing clinical study reports
- Writing research summaries
- Developing regulatory documents
- Supporting publication activities
- Reviewing scientific information
Strong writing and scientific communication skills are essential in this role.
